Diagnosis
8
Inference
Increasing weight of the fetus late in pregnancy
9
Inference
Less oxygen for muscle tissue of the lower
extremities
10
Inference
Production of lactic acid and other metabolites
Muscle cramps
Leg pain

Planning
After 20 minutes of nursing interventions, the patient will:
⋄ Verbalize decrease in pain level from 7/10 to at least 4/10 or
lower in the pain scale
⋄ Decrease pulse rate and respiratory rate to normal range of
60-100 bpm and 12-20 cpm respectively
⋄ Verbalize feeling of comfort
⋄ Demonstrate actions that can provide relief during leg cramps
episode

Interventions
Independent:
13
Interventions
⋄ Encourage patient to ambulate from time to
time to avoid leg cramps.
⋄ Encourage patient to drink plenty of fluids.
14
Interventions
⋄ Demonstrate to the patient how to massage the calf, flex the foot,
lift the toes up and push the heel out in the midst of the spasm.
Add that heat compress can help alleviate the pain. Explain the
purpose and rationale
⋄ Ask the client to demonstrate all the procedures done (massages,
deep breathing exercises) that can provide relief during leg
cramps episodes and ask the patient to state its purpose
15
Interventions
Collaborative
⋄ Encourage patient to ask her healthcare
provider about medications that can help
prevent leg cramps if nursing intervention
stated above are insufficient.
